Возможно ли обслуживать веб-сайт на домене верхнего уровня?

Возможно ли обслуживать веб-сайт на домене верхнего уровня?

Я никогда не видел веб-сайт, размещенный на домене верхнего уровня (например:http://comилиhttp://ru)

Возможно ли это вообще?

решение1

Это технически возможно, но не рекомендуется. Для новых gTLD соглашения между владельцами доменов и ICANN даже запрещают это делать.

решение2

С точки зрения DNS, записи могут Aсуществовать на уровне TLD. На практике реестры этого не делают.

Вместо присвоения вершины, регистраторы обычно резервируют поддомен в пределах своего собственного TLD для административного использования. Распространенное соглашение заключается в размещении его в nicподдомене (Сетевой информационный центр), nic.ukявляясь примером такого рода.

Осторожность:Практика резервирования nicподдоменанетстандартизированный. Не следует предполагать, что такой веб-сайт управляется субъектом реестра, поскольку nic.comэто пример того, что таковым не является.

решение3

Можно создавать записи AAAA и A на TLD. Есть несколько TLD, которые уже делают это и запускают веб-сервер на адресе. Обычно они просто перенаправляют на веб-сайт регистратора для этого TLD. Один из примеров этого:http://dk./

Было бы даже возможно создать записи AAAA и A на ., но этого не было сделано, и кажется маловероятным, что это когда-либо произойдет. Если бы это произошло, вы могли бы даже представить себе веб-сайт по адресуhttp://./.

Но множество программ будут обрабатывать такие домены не так, как вам бы хотелось. Например, программы могут применять эвристики, чтобы определить, является ли строка доменом или нет, ища наличие символа .. Более того, если программа изначально считает строку без a .доменным именем, другой уровень программы может решить, что из-за отсутствия a .она должна подчиняться вашей конфигурации поиска DNS.

Вот почему я написал dk.в примере выше, а не просто dk. Короче говоря, это возможно, но не очень полезно. И получение собственного TLD стоит дорого.

Связанный контент